Solar Energy Technology

An equivalent MW Utility Solar Plant built with the Power Generated from the Solar Plant can be used during the daytime, this will reduce the Process and Costs as follows:

  • Running Costs for up to 10 hours per day
  • Costs of Fossil Fuel
  • Maintenance of the Generation Plant can be undertaken by EnviroTech
  • Fossil Burning Plant will run in Minimum Mode during the day time
  • Reduction in Pollution
  • The Cost Savings in the usage of Fossil Fuel will contribute the servicing of any Loan Repayment required to secure the Contract and Run the Utility Solar Plant.
  • Further there will be Carbon footprint reduction of the order >1,000 gCO2eq / kWh for 10 hours per day a cradle to grave calculation can be made using Life Cycle Assessment (LCA) which is accredited to ISO 1400 to determine the Carbon Credit that can be traded as Carbon Set off, therefore further contribution the project financing loan.
  • The Carbon Footprint for a Solar plant is about 35gCO2eq / kWh

Existing Power Plant owners may be offered an Equity Partnership in a Special Purpose Vehicle (SPV) providing the new build of a Utility Solar Plant which will in turn sell the generated kWh to a Distribution Utility Company through the Fossil Fuel Power Station on a Power Purchase Agreement (PPA).

Solar Mini Grids for Water Treatment

Rural Electrification Solution (RES) well documents and fall under the category of SHS / Nano / Pico / Mini / Micro Grids. This RES concept can be used in the Urban Area just as well as the Rural Areas.

For example, An Average Solar Irradiation for Africa 5.7 kWh / m2 / day with the equator regions of the continent has the highest irradiation potential. Nearly all large cities and urban areas in Africa are suited to the following strategy:

  • The locality must be zoned and appointments of various District Councils, NGO`s and Private Developers in that zone area made to oversee the Program of Electrification with Solar Panels. These supervising organizations will appoint warrants / overseers to carry out the program for that zone.
  • The idea is to establish an embryonic infrastructure the supervising organization for each zone will identify public areas like Car Parks at Supermarkets, Public Places, Hospitals, Libraries, Schools etc
  • Landfill Sites

As the previous example, at these identified places a Grid is installed, and the Smart Meters measure the kWh placed on the Main Grid. The SPV the receives payment in the form of a PPA to so it can pay the Loan Repayments and Finance Costs for the Design, Supply, Installation of Solar Panels and Associated Equipment including Operation and Maintenance.
